โ€ข Executive Overview of Inclusive Arts Development: Understanding the primary concepts, benefits, and challenges of inclusive arts development. This unit will serve as the foundation for the entire program. โ€ข Smart Solutions for Inclusive Arts: An in-depth exploration of innovative strategies and technologies that enable inclusive arts practices. This unit will cover topics such as assistive technology, universal design, and accessible arts education. โ€ข Inclusive Arts Program Development: This unit will focus on the practical aspects of developing and implementing inclusive arts programs. Participants will learn about program planning, budgeting, and evaluation. โ€ข Accessibility in Arts Spaces: An examination of the physical and digital accessibility needs of artists and audiences with disabilities. This unit will cover topics such as facility design, website accessibility, and accessible transportation. โ€ข Inclusive Arts Marketing and Communications: This unit will explore best practices for marketing and communicating about inclusive arts programs to diverse audiences. Topics will include social media, advertising, and public relations. โ€ข Legal and Ethical Considerations in Inclusive Arts: An overview of the legal and ethical considerations involved in inclusive arts development. This unit will cover topics such as copyright law, intellectual property rights, and cultural sensitivity. โ€ข Collaboration and Partnership in Inclusive Arts: This unit will focus on the importance of collaboration and partnership in inclusive arts development. Participants will learn about building relationships with community organizations, artists, and other stakeholders. โ€ข Research and Evaluation in Inclusive Arts: An exploration of the latest research and evaluation methods in inclusive arts development. This unit will cover topics such as data collection, analysis, and reporting.

Here are the top 5 roles in demand: 1. Art Therapist: Art therapists are in high demand, with a 25% share of the job market. They help individuals cope with emotional and psychological challenges through creative expression. 2. Dance Movement Psychotherapist: These professionals use movement and dance to help clients improve mental health, with a 20% share of the job market. 3. Drama Therapist: With an 15% share, drama therapists use role-play, storytelling, and other theatrical techniques to facilitate healing and promote mental well-being. 4. Music Therapist: With a 20% share, music therapists use music as a tool for communication, self-expression, and emotional healing. 5. Art Education Coordinator: Art education coordinators play a crucial role in planning and implementing arts education programmes in schools and community centres, with a 20% share of the job market.
